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: Zdalna baza danych
Forum PHP.pl > Forum > Bazy danych > MySQL
veild
Pracuję z kilkoma znajomymi nad projektem serwisu internetowego. Korzystamy wszyscy z SVN dla pracy nad kodem. Serwis korzystać będzie z bazy danych, w tej chwili każdy z nas ma własny lokalny serwer MySQL i dysponuje tą samą kopią bazy. Gdy coś się w bazie zmienia, koledzy dostają nowy zrzut bazy i uaktualniają ją u siebie.

Czy można bazę danych postawić na jakimś zdalnym serwerze? Czy np. mając konto na home.pl i tam bazę danych, możliwe jest, że do tej bazy będą podłączali się moi koledzy?
mhs
Tak, jak najbardziej zrobisz coś takiego na home.pl
veild
Home.pl podalem jako przyklad winksmiley.jpg A na darmowych kontach tez jest taka mozliwosc? Czy to zalezy od serwera?
mwojcik
Da się zrobić to na każdym serwerze, jest to kwestia konfiguracji.
Jednak wielu dostawców ze względów bezpieczeństwa zabrania łączyć się z bazą danych z innego serwera, pozwala tylko na połączenia z poziomu localhost własnego serwera.
Skonfigurować połączenie zdalne możesz dla dowolnego uzytkownika za pomoca polecenia GRANT.
Przykład :
  1. GRANT ALL PRIVILEGES ON test.* TO 'user'@'somehost' IDENTIFIED BY 'goodsecret'

Wykonianie takiego polecenia da dostęp uzytkownikowi 'user' identyfikujacemu się hasłem 'goodsecret' dostęp do wszystkich tabel bazy danych 'test' łączącego się z serwerem bazy danych z hosta 'somehost'.
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.